WebApr 1, 2024 · Weak acids and weak bases do not completely ionize in a solution, hence their concentrations are difficult to determine. Typically, the K a and K b values of weak acids and bases range between 10 -1 and 10 -13. Strong acids and strong bases behave differently compared to their weak counterparts. Web2 days ago · The value of the acid dissociation constant is the reflection of the strength of an acid. The higher value of Ka indicates the higher strength of the acid. Next, we need to think about the Kb value for this reaction, and you will probably not be able to find this in any table, but you can find the Ka for acetic acid. So, acetic acid and acetate is a conjugate acid-base pair, and the Ka value for acetic acid is easily found in most text books, and the Ka value is equal to 1.8 x 10-5.
